1차 프로젝트에서는 faker를 쓰지 않고 데이터를 모았는데
이번 2차 프로젝트에서는 faker를 써보았다.
faker는
가짜 데이터를 생성해주는 pip 패키지로
$ pip install faker
터미널에서 install 해준다.
사용 전 import!
from faker import Faker
myfake = Faker('ko_KR') # 이렇게 하면 한국어로 나옴, 근데 몇가지 기능을 사용할 수 없음.
# Faker의 메소드를 통해 어떤 종류의 가짜 데이터를 뽑아낼지 결정 가능
# myfake.함수이름 = 어떤 함수이름을 쓰는냐에 따라 어떤 종류의 가짜데이터를 생성할 수 있을지가 결정된다.
myfake.name() # 가짜 이름 생성됨
myfake.address() # 가짜 주소 생성
myfake.text() # 가짜 문장 생성
myfake.state() # 미국의 주 이름 생성
myfake.sentence() # 어떤 문장 생성
myfake.random_numbeR() # 난수 발생
print(myfake.name())
print(myfake.address())
print(myfake.text())
print(myfake.state())
print(myfake.sentence())
print(myfake.random_numbeR())
명령어
$ python fake.py
https://www.daleseo.com/python-faker/
http://zetcode.com/python/faker/
https://minwook-shin.github.io/python-generates-fake-data-using-faker/